Chimney flashing repair near Mesquite focuses on sealing the joint where the chimney meets the roof. This critical area is prone to leaks if the flashing is damaged, rusted, or improperly installed. Professionals will inspect the existing flashing, remove any damaged sections, and replace them with new metal flashing, properly sealed and secured. This prevents water from seeping into your attic or walls, which can cause significant damage.
Common issues requiring fireplace chimney repair in Mesquite often involve masonry damage, such as cracked or spalling bricks and deteriorating mortar. Chimney liners can also crack or deteriorate, affecting drafting and safety. Leaks around the chimney base, caused by faulty flashing, are another frequent concern. Ensuring the chimney cap is secure and functional is also important for preventing water and pest intrusion.

Repair needs for a fireplace in Mesquite can vary. Common issues include cracked or crumbling firebox bricks, damaged mortar joints, and problems with the chimney flue or damper. Over time, soot and creosote buildup also require professional cleaning. Ensuring the hearth and surrounding structure are sound is also important for safety. Addressing these issues maintains the fireplace's functionality and prevents potential hazards.
